About the role
Moosehead Breweries Limited is Canada's last-major brewer still owned by Canadians. Headquartered in Saint John, New Brunswick, the company has been operated by the Oland family since it was established in 1867.
We are currently seeking a TRADE MARKETING MANAGER to support the Boston Beer Company portfolio. This role will be primarily focused on the Twisted Tea, Sun Cruiser, and Truly Hard Seltzer brands nationally.
This role can be based remotely within Canada or at the Moosehead Brewery in Saint John, New Brunswick.
Reporting directly to the Director of Marketing, this position will lead the strategy, planning, and execution of national trade marketing programs. To be successful in this role, the individual must be a skilled communicator who is organized, reliable, and experienced in leading and developing people. Strong project management skills are required to navigate a complex network of internal and external stakeholders, including Boston Beer Company, procurement and vendor partners, and organizations such as the NHL.
Responsibilities
Lead the development and execution of trade marketing programs. Lead the procurement of trade marketing materials with Excello, Boston Beer Company, Central Group, and other vendors while ensuring quality standards are met. Develop and maintain national workback schedules and processes to ensure all programs are delivered on time. Lead, coach, and develop a team of regional trade marketers. Lead the development of trade marketing pitch materials and selling tools. Collaborate with external creative agencies and the in-house graphics team to brief, review, proofread, and consolidate feedback and approvals for displays, in-store signage, and point-of-sale materials. Manage the total trade marketing budget, including forecasting, tracking, and reporting. Conduct regular competitive market research and gather sales insights to support trade marketing activities. Identify and implement process improvements to optimize ways of working and enhance brand performance. Lead and participate in special projects as required and perform other duties as assigned.

About Moosehead Breweries
Located in Saint John, New Brunswick, Moosehead Breweries Limited is the last major brewery in Canada owned by Canadians. The Oland family's passion for beer has helped them steer Moosehead through devastating fires, Prohibition, the Great Depression, two world wars, obstructive trade barriers, and bruising competition from breweries 100 times its size. Through it all, this passion for serving Canadians never wavered, and it's this commitment to consumers and our authenticity that has pushed us to outlast.
